Melissa Veliz, Northridge High School

Sep 14, 2023, 2:51 PM | Updated: Sep 21, 2023, 11:58 pm

“In his freshman year of high school, our son was diagnosed with epilepsy without any cause. After a long process, the doctors concluded that it was caused by a mutation in one of his genes. This event brought many challenges to our son. Thank you for the empathy of Mrs. Veliz, our son continue to fight against the difficulties that had arisen. Our son, thanks to this teacher will be graduating at the end of this school year. Teachers like her, from special education, are angels for many of these kids. Thank you Mrs. Veliz for believing in Esteban.”

-Evelyn Mendoza
